Output 626ea3402b0db60ddc7cb701306f81ebbf31364c57f5ee43a80c5445d7e12c37:0

value
45952
script pubkey
OP_0 OP_PUSHBYTES_20 594640683ec748d1ccdfa265738106a15a350253
address
bc1qt9ryq6p7caydrnxl5fjh8qgx59dr2qjn22df45
transaction
626ea3402b0db60ddc7cb701306f81ebbf31364c57f5ee43a80c5445d7e12c37
spent
true